fix(cliproxy): read Gemini tokens from CLIProxy auth directory
Fixes token mismatch where Gemini auth succeeds but token immediately expires. The issue was that isAuthenticated() checked CLIProxy auth dir (~/.ccs/cliproxy/auth/) but ensureGeminiTokenValid() only read from ~/.gemini/oauth_creds.json. Changes: - Add readCliproxyGeminiCreds() to read from CLIProxy auth dir first - Add mapCliproxyToGeminiCreds() to convert CLIProxyAPI format to internal - Track token source path for correct write-back on refresh - Add writeCliproxyGeminiCreds() to preserve email/project_id fields - Fall back to ~/.gemini/oauth_creds.json for backward compatibility Closes #368
